Almost 70 protest participants detained in Armenia

YEREVAN, May 27. Almost 70 participants of the action A protest demanding the resignation of Armenian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an, led by the head of the Tavush diocese of the Armenian Apostolic Church, Archbishop Bagrat Galstanyan, was detained by the police, the correspondent reports.
«Since morning, 67 protesters have been detained,» the agency's interlocutor said.
Since May 9, protests have been taking place in Yerevan demanding the resignation of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an, an end to the process of delimiting the border with Azerbaijan and the transfer of a number of border territories to the Azerbaijani side. The protest is headed by the head of the Tavush diocese of the Armenian Apostolic Church, Archbishop Bagrat Galstanyan.
